Slimming World Sausage Rolls In Air Fryer

Slimming World Sausage Rolls made with whole wheat wraps and lean pork mince are cooked in an air fryer for a smaller, lower-fat version of the traditional pastry snack. Seasoned with oregano, garlic powder, salt, and pepper, the pork filling is formed into a log enclosed in the wrap and brushed with egg wash for a crisp golden finish. The air fryer cooking method produces a tender interior with a lightly browned exterior without deep frying.

Description

The recipe starts by shaping whole wheat wraps into rectangles brushed with egg wash to prepare them for wrapping. Lean pork mince is mixed with dried oregano, garlic powder, salt, and black pepper, then formed into a large meatball and layered onto the wrap. The wrap is rolled into a sausage roll shape, secured with cocktail sticks, and brushed again with egg wash to promote browning. Cooking in the air fryer at 200°C (400°F) for 8 minutes crisps the pastry and cooks the filling through.

The resulting snack is filling and has a stretchier texture from the WW wrap, offering a different experience from traditional puff pastry sausage rolls. The recipe notes that the sausage rolls can be served whole or cut into smaller portions, making them versatile for meals or parties.

Using an air fryer reduces oil use and shortens cooking time compared to oven baking. For frozen sausage rolls, different cooking instructions apply. Lining the air fryer with foil can help keep it clean during cooking.

The recipe yields a satisfying amount that can be kept refrigerated for multiple servings.

Ingredients

Servings

Kitchen Gadgets:

  • Air Fryer
  • pastry brush

Slimming World Sausage Rolls Ingredients:

  • 2 wraps WW (whole wheat
  • 150 g pork mince lean
  • egg wash
  • 1 Tsp oregano
  • ½ Tsp garlic powder
  • salt
  • black pepper

Instructions

  1. Cut a WW wrap to a rectangle shape ready for making sausage rolls with and then smoother it with egg wash.
  2. Load into a bowl your pork mince, add seasoning, mix with your hands and make into a big pork ball. Then layer onto your WW wrap.
  3. Roll up into a sausage roll shape and then use cocktail sticks to hold its place. Then smother the outside with egg wash too.
  4. Load into the air fryer and cook for 8 minutes at 200c/400f.
  5. Remove the cocktail sticks and serve.
  6. Or if serving as party sausage rolls cut into quarters before serving.

Notes

  • The recipe makes a generous amount that can keep well in the fridge for several days.
  • Foil can be used in the air fryer to keep it clean while cooking.
  • For frozen sausage rolls, follow separate air fryer instructions suitable for frozen items.
  • Sausage rolls can be served whole or sliced into quarters for party servings.
